发明名称 DECISION APPARATUS FOR BASE SEQUENCE
摘要 PROBLEM TO BE SOLVED: To provide a photodetection-type electrophoretic apparatus by which a fragment is detected at high speed and with high sensitivity. SOLUTION: In this apparatus, a fragment in which a nucleic acid sample is fluorescence-labeled is being electrophoresed by using a migration medium 4, a separated fragment is irradiated with a laser beam 1, fluorescence which in generated from a fluorescence labeling operation is detected, and the base sequence of the nucleic acid sample is decided. At this time, a polyacrylamine concentration in the migration medium 4 is decided in such a way that the migration time required when a fragment in a required base length is electrophoreses at the prescribe distance of the migration medium 4 becomes minimum, and the polyacryalamide concentration is set to a range of 2 to 6%, thereby shortening the measuring time of a fragment up to a 300 base length to 1.5 hours or lower.
